    Discuss different consideration about religion and politics.
    Or
    Examine the relationship between religion and politics.
     

    Answer:

    The relationship between religion and politics is very much guided by the religious differences in the country. Moreover we have different considerations about religion and politics.
    (i) Gandhiji's View Regarding Religion and Politics-According to Gandhiji "Religion can never be separated from politics." Here he meant by religion not a particular religion like Hinduism, or Islam but moral values that inform all religions.
    Gandhiji believed the politics must be guided by ethics drawn from religion.
    (ii) Humanist on Religion and Politics - Human rights groups in our country have argued that most of the victims of communal riots are people from religious minorities. They have demanded that the government takes special steps to protect religious minorities.
    (iii) Women on Religion and Politics- Women's movement has argued that family laws of all religions discriminate against women. So they have demanded that government should change these laws to make them more equitable.
    All these instances involve a relationship between religion and politics. Sometimes those who hold "political power should be able to regulate the practice of religion" so as to prevent discrimination and oppression. But these Political acts are not wrong as long as they treat every religion equally.
